Understanding Why Your Car Hood is Stuck

Before we delve into the tools, it’s important to understand why your car hood might be stuck in the first place. Common culprits include a broken release cable, a corroded latch mechanism, or simply a jammed release lever. Identifying the root cause can help you choose the most effective tool and approach. Common Causes of a Stuck Hood

  • Broken Release Cable: This is perhaps the most frequent reason for a stuck hood. Over time, the cable can fray, corrode, or simply snap, rendering the interior release lever useless.
  • Jammed Latch Mechanism: Dirt, debris, or corrosion can build up around the hood latch mechanism, preventing it from disengaging properly.
  • Frozen Latch: In colder climates, the latch mechanism can freeze, making it impossible to open the hood.
  • Bent or Damaged Hood: In the unfortunate event of a minor collision, the hood itself might be bent or damaged, obstructing the release mechanism.

DIY Solutions for a Stuck Hood

  • Long Reach Tools: Sometimes, a simple long reach tool, such as a straightened coat hanger or a thin piece of wire, can be used to manipulate the release cable or latch from under the car. This requires some patience and dexterity. What does a long reach tool look like for this purpose? Imagine a straightened coat hanger or a piece of stiff wire, shaped to access the release mechanism.
  • Pliers: If the release cable is broken near the latch, a pair of pliers can be used to grip and pull the remaining cable end.

Step-by-Step Guide to Releasing a Stuck Hood:

  1. Locate the Release Lever: Start by trying the interior release lever. If it feels loose or broken, you’ll likely need to use a tool.
  2. Identify the Latch Mechanism: Consult your owner’s manual to locate the latch mechanism under the hood.
  3. Choose the Right Tool: Select the appropriate tool based on the cause of the problem and your access to the latch mechanism.
  4. Manipulate the Latch: Carefully insert the tool and attempt to manipulate the latch to release the hood. Be patient and persistent. What if the latch is frozen? Try applying heat to the area around the latch with a hairdryer or hot water bottle.
  5. Open the Hood: Once the latch is released, carefully lift the hood and secure it with the prop rod.
